More Information
Summary:PROBLEM TO BE SOLVED: To prevent decrease in utilization bands caused by a ranging procedure as further as possible in a WDM-PON system in which a plurality of optical network units (ONUs) share a wavelength to perform transmission. SOLUTION: One wavelength dedicated to ranging is provided, ranging is performed only with the dedicated wavelength, and a reciprocation delay time is measured. Regarding other wavelengths, on the basis of the resultant reciprocation delay time, transmission signals from the plurality of ONUs are transmitted in time-division multiplexing. Furthermore, an optical line terminal (OLT) includes a burst receiving circuit only for the wavelength dedicated for the ranging, controls to adjust a transmission amplitude and a transmission phase for each ONU continuously to a ranging procedure, and aligns a reception amplitude and a reception phase to be equal for the OLT. Therefore, the OLT includes, as the burst receiving circuit, a means for measuring an amplitude and a phase of a reception signal and has a table for controlling the reception amplitude and the reception phase for each ONU.
